Sanofi Profit Rises on Blockbuster Drug in Lift for New CEO

Sanofi reported better-than-expected profit in a boost for incoming Chief Executive Officer Belén Garijo as she confronts the challenge of rejuvenating the drugmaker’s pipeline of new medicines.

Earnings per share, excluding some items, were €1.88 ($2.20) in the first quarter, the Paris-based company said Thursday. That’s higher than the consensus forecast of €1.78 in a Bloomberg survey of analysts.
